नोट
इस पृष्ठ तक पहुंच के लिए प्राधिकरण की आवश्यकता होती है। आप साइन इन करने या निर्देशिकाएँ बदलने का प्रयास कर सकते हैं।
इस पृष्ठ तक पहुंच के लिए प्राधिकरण की आवश्यकता होती है। आप निर्देशिकाएँ बदलने का प्रयास कर सकते हैं।
Applies to:
Databricks SQL
Databricks Runtime 15.2 and above
Returns value decompressed with Zstandard compression. On decompression failure, it throws an exception.
Syntax
zstd_decompress ( value )
Arguments
value: The binary value compressed with Zstandard that needs to be decompressed.
Returns
Decompressed value of type BINARY.
If value is not a valid ZSTD compressed value, Databricks raises INVALID_PARAMETER_VALUE.ZSTD_DECOMPRESS_INPUT.
To return NULL instead of raising an exception, use the try_zstd_decompress function.
Examples
> SELECT string(zstd_decompress(unbase64("KLUv/SCCpQAAaEFwYWNoZSBTcGFyayABABLS+QU=")));
Apache Spark Apache Spark Apache Spark Apache Spark Apache Spark Apache Spark Apache Spark Apache Spark Apache Spark Apache Spark
> SELECT string(zstd_decompress(zstd_compress("Apache Spark")));
Apache Spark
> SELECT zstd_decompress("invalid input")
[INVALID_PARAMETER_VALUE.ZSTD_DECOMPRESS_INPUT] The value of parameter(s) `input` in `zstd_decompress` is invalid: expects valid zstd-compressed data. SQLSTATE: 22023